// MAX_BUCKET_SKEW controls the tolerance the Driftgate assignment
// service allows before rebalancing experiment buckets. Do not raise
// this without sign-off from the experimentation guild — skew above
// this threshold invalidates variant comparisons downstream. The value
// was tuned during the Larchmont incident review. Validation runs are
// pinned to the build token recorded on the next line.

pipeline stamp: htk4_66df

## Deployment

Textgate's encoding sniffer runs as a sidecar next to the upload service. Deploy both together; the sniffer inspects the first 64 KB of each uploaded text file and tags it before storage. Mismatched tags block ingestion, so keep the confidence threshold sane. The sidecar reads its runtime settings from the values below.

deployment values, yafop-fahap:
[lamwyn]
team = silath
access_code = ac_166fb2
host = lamwyn.orvexgrid.example
port = 9300
owner = pelael.praius
peer = istiel.zarqeldyn.corp

## Building Access — Landlord Site Audit

Grevane Holdings will audit Harlow Point on Thursday. Auditors arrive 08:30, escorted by facilities at all times. Expect checks on stairwell doors, riser rooms, and the loading dock. Clear all propped doors by Wednesday close. Tenants on floors 2–4 should not be disturbed; route auditors via the east corridor. Visitor passes are pre-printed and held at the desk. For riser room entry during the audit, use the code below.

staff pass of tajog-bahap = bdg-GTUUI-82661

Handover from Maret to Oskar regarding the string-extraction script for Lingotide. The script walks every template under src/views, pulls gettext-style keys, and deduplicates before writing the catalog. Please note it silently skips files with parse errors, so check the skip log after each run. It authenticates against the catalog service using the environment it was launched in; the relevant configuration values are listed below.

deployment values, yagef-yawip:
ELIOX_PIN=5303
ELIOX_METRICS_HOST=metrics.eliox.paliqworks.corp
ELIOX_LOG_LEVEL=error
ELIOX_TENANT=praiel